Transaction 76c2cb110ac2f2771ccf37e9020a94770168440bfd5277ab3f324f3d2acbef4d
1 Input
2 Outputs
- 76c2cb110ac2f2771ccf37e9020a94770168440bfd5277ab3f324f3d2acbef4d:0
- 76c2cb110ac2f2771ccf37e9020a94770168440bfd5277ab3f324f3d2acbef4d:1
value 1087359
address 14FhmNmL85YLNR4feDhS8DJAZKhMR1fpkt
value 186857984
address 151KzgM79Zd6KFjC25dio4VYXV5AcvJhKv